The rooms are relatively big size and sufficiently spacious with a foyer area for shoes, luggage and the bathroom. Tatami room for the TV, a small seating area and your beds. Can comfortably fit 4-5 futons. Rooms and toilets are clean.

Onsen isn't very big. Female 2 indoor tubs, 1 outdoor tub and 2 outdoor ceramic tubs. Has 15? Lockers. When I went around 10pm the lockers were full. This is during sakura peak season, weekday.

Dinner and breakfast was buffet. Don't expect expensive choices such as ikura and sashimi, but the options were good, sufficient and had some local and western options. Taste wise they were good. Suitable for kids as well.

Service from staff was good and friendly. Some staff speaks Mandarin as well.

There is shuttle service to and from kawaguchiko station at half hr intervals but they operate only when requested. When you arrive at kawaguchiko station, head to the tourist info counter and request them to call the hotel to send car. Wait at platform 10 for the bus.

Location is about 15 min walk from either station, so it's not exactly near but walkable. Within 6 mins walk there's a large local supermarket with many local and affordable options. They even have a pet store. Great to pick up some food souvenirs or purchase some snacks for your travels. The toyota rental shop is also a short distance away.

Unfortunately, when we went it was rainy days with dense fog warning. So we didn't get to see Mt fuji from our rooms. But certainly the angle would've been perfect. The neighbouring house also has an orchard of about 6 sakura trees which unfortunately not in bloom when we were there.

I recently had a fantastic two-night stay at the Fujikawaguchiko Resort Hotel on September 7, 2023. The hotel provided a delightful experience with its traditional Japanese-style rooms and excellent bath house services. The authentic ambiance and attention to detail in the rooms truly elevated my stay. It will help is they had microwaves in the rooms, especially for those traveling with small children. Although the hotel lacked a shuttle bus service to Mt. Fuji 5th Station (Sky Palace), they offered a convenient pickup service to Kawaguchi Takanohashi Station. From there, it was easy to catch buses that took me to the various stations on Mt. Fuji. While it would have been more convenient to have a direct shuttle, the provided transportation options were still manageable. One of the highlights of the hotel's location was its proximity to Arakurayama Sengen Park, which was only a 9-minute drive away. This beautiful park offered breathtaking views of Mt. Fuji and provided an excellent opportunity for photography and leisurely walks. Additionally, Fuji Q was just moments away, making it convenient for thrill-seekers and amusement park enthusiasts. Overall, my experience at the Fujikawaguchiko Resort Hotel was delightful. The Japanese-style rooms and bath house services exceeded my expectations, and the hotel's location offered easy access to nearby attractions. While a shuttle bus service to Mt. Fuji 5th Station would have been a welcome addition, the provided transportation options and the hotel's overall charm more than made up for it. I would highly recommend this hotel to anyone looking for a memorable stay near Mt. Fuji.
